Fujimi 1/24 Ferrari 458 Italia Model Kit Review

The 458 was an immensely popular car, recently out of production to make way for the 488…..

Thumb

So today we are taking a look at the Fujimi version of Ferrari’s 458 Italia. Revell also make this and I will be reviewing it at some point! There are a few upsides to this version over the Revell offering. One being the crisper body lines and the overall quality. The downsides are that the interior really does need some work detailing wise and the engine parts you could almost count on one hand!

Nevertheless it’s a cracking model kit from Fujimi, see the full review here:
